The United States Navy utilizes a lot of different types of ordnance for combat operations, ranging from 20mm heavy armor-piercing projectiles for the Phalanx CIWS to the Trident II submarine-launched ballistic missile. Because the Navy has a large air force of its own, it also stocks plenty of air-to-air missiles (AAM), and there are tons of different types. On August 22, 2026, the Navy unveiled its newest AAM that’s undergoing flight testing, the AIM-424 Long Range Air-to-Air Missile (LRAAM), also known as Malice.
